Получение прерванного исключения при отправке данных от нескольких производителей - PullRequest
0 голосов
/ 26 февраля 2019

Я пытаюсь отправить данные из kafka нескольким получателям, используя несколько производителей kafka.Но когда я пытаюсь получить разделы для каждой темы кафки, я получаю исключение как:

org.apache.kafka.common.errors.InterruptException: java.lang.InterruptedException в org.apache.kafka.clients.producer.KafkaProducer.partitionsFor (KafkaProducer.java:559) в com.gene.opscenter.snmpconnector.KafkaUtils.partitions (KafkaUtils.java:148)

1006 * Я сделал метод, которыйвыборка номера раздела из каждой темы:
org.apache.kafka.clients.producer.Producer producer = null;  
List partitionList = producer.partitionsFor(topic);

Этот метод partitionsFor дает прерывистое исключение.

Я не могу понять при увеличении количества потоков, почему он дает прерванное исключение.

Буду признателен за любую помощь.

...